MOSS CLEANING BLACKHEATH
Moss, which is an intriguing non-flowering plant commonly seen in natural surroundings, is more than just a simple green blanket. It advances across surfaces using an intricate system of minute stems, firmly securing itself in place. Moss, unlike its flowering cousins, forgoes seeds entirely. Instead, it relies on spores, microscopic hitchhikers which readily germinate upon landing. While moss may at first seem benign, it presents a significant danger to roofs built from cement, clay and slate tiles. Its relentless hold gradually weakens the weatherproof layer on your tiles, leading to an uneven surface scarred by tiny depressions. Disregarding these pits is a disaster waiting to happen. Over time, they'll widen into a network of splits and cracks, compromising the very ability of your roof to protect your home. Susceptible to the elements, your home in Blackheath could be at risk, potentially leading to leaks.
SOFT WASHING BLACKHEATH
Professional roof cleaners in Blackheath frequently use manual methods to remove moss from roofs. This technique is soft on the roof and ensures the waste materials are easily gathered throughout the cleaning process. Following the removal of moss, the remaining areas of the roof are treated with a cleaning solution. When dry, a treatment is applied to the tiles to remove any remaining moss spores. Lichens and algae, which often thrive in damp, shaded spots, are also targeted by this biocide treatment. In the industry, this entire process is frequently termed 'soft washing', although it can also imply cleaning the roof without the preliminary step of scraping away moss or other build-up.
If you failed to apply a biocide treatment like this, you will probably notice a re-growth of moss on your roof within a few months of having it cleaned. If you do in fact go ahead with this, a reliable Blackheath roof cleaning company will recommend a retreatment every two to three years, to keep your roof free from moss and in the best condition possible, although treating it should keep it clear for at least 3 or 4 years.
A decent roof cleaning company in Blackheath should also clear your gutters of any debris as soon as they've finished the roof cleaning process. This should make sure that they don't get blocked in the future, and that water can freely flow into your downspouts without causing a problem.
THE USE OF PRESSURE WASHING TO CLEAN YOUR ROOF IN BLACKHEATH
As a technique for cleaning a roof, pressure or power washing isn't necessarily recommended, and in reality many roof cleaning companies in Blackheath will urge you not to do this, particularly if your home is above a certain age, or if there's any existing underlying damage to your roof. You might be wondering why this is the case, however when you consider that a jet of water under pressure can damage the waterproof membrane, penetrate the tiles and allow water to get into your premises, you'll appreciate their concerns. It's not advised to try this without professional expertise, even though this might be the fastest way to find a leak in your roof!
The powerful blast of water that's released by a pressure washing machine can also seriously damage fascias, flashing, soffits, guttering and pointing. The use of a non-professional pressure washer on your property's roof could, at a minimum, compromise the watertight finish on your tiles and reduce their normal lifespan if you're not extremely cautious.
After examining the downsides of pressure washing your roof, it is time to realise that there are instances when it will be possible. A roof cleaning specialist in Blackheath will settle on the best plan of action, after doing a survey of your roof and establishing the extent of cleaning that is required. If they consider that your roof tiles are fine to be jet washed, this might well be the most viable and cost-effective option to clean your roof.
The equipment that professional roof cleaning businesses in Blackheath use, have water flow pressures which can be adjusted to suit the conditions. This makes certain that your roof or tiles won't be damaged while the area is being cleaned. A treatment of biocide will be needed afterwards, to stop further growth of moss and algae.
Ask for references from former clients if you're offered any sort of jet washing service in Blackheath, and you should also ensure that the company has ample insurance coverage for any potential damages. A thatched roof shouldn't be power washed under any circumstances whatsoever. You should decline any offer of assistance if this is offered by any thatched-roof cleaning service in Blackheath.
STEAM CLEANING YOUR ROOF IN BLACKHEATH
Steam cleaning is the most eco-friendly option a roof cleaning service can offer you. The process does not involve the use of harsh cleaning products or unpleasant chemicals, and the hot steam quickly kills off any lichens, moss and algae that are growing on your roof tiles. Eco-friendly and sustainable biocides are now being produced which do not impact on the environment, and these are becoming ever more popular with enlightened homeowners in Blackheath. One such producer is Bioxide, which is a "green" anti-fungal treatment that is suitable for use after the steam cleaning process, which is non-toxic, environmentally friendly and can be used on any roof surface.
In comparison to jet washing, steam cleaning a roof uses a far lower pressure. As a result, it is much less likely that your roof will suffer harm. The unfortunate fact is that when it comes to cleaning your roof, the steam clean alternative is the priciest one.

Solar Panel Cleaning
Professional solar panel cleaning is essential for maintaining the efficiency of the system. Panels can become less effective when dust, bird mess and grime accumulate, blocking sunlight. Making sure that your solar panels receive maximum sunlight, regular cleaning maximises your investment. This service substantially increases the efficiency of your solar panel system.

For cleaning solar panels, hiring a professional service is straightforward and convenient. To lightly scrub the surface, technicians use sponges or soft brushes with soapy water, steering clear of high-pressure water or abrasive materials that could cause damage to the panels. They usually perform cleaning early in the morning or late in the evening to prevent thermal shock, as the solar panels are cool at these times.
Cleaning, as part of frequent maintenance, boosts the efficiency of your solar panels and extends their longevity. If you live in a dusty area, it is recommended to schedule cleaning more frequently, but at least two times per year. Clean solar panels ensure optimal performance and maximise your energy savings, contributing to a greener environment. Bird Deterrent Installation
Installing some type of bird deterrent on your roof is a highly effective way to keep it clean and free from bird droppings. Roofs often become perching and nesting spots for birds, causing droppings that stain roof surfaces and obstruct gutters. By setting up deterrents like reflective objects, spikes or nets, you can prevent birds from landing and causing a mess.

Bird spikes are widely used because they are easy to install and humane. The spikes transform the surface into an uneven landscape, making it inhospitable for bird landings and encouraging them to go elsewhere. Another solution is netting, which acts as a barrier to prevent birds from getting onto certain parts of the roof, making it particularly useful for larger areas.
Reflective items, such as shiny discs or tape, can be quite effective too. Birds often see the movement and reflection as a threat or predator, which scares them away. Not only does putting in these deterrents keep your roof a lot cleaner, but it also reduces the necessity for routine upkeep and potential repairs due to bird damage.
In general, homeowners should avoid attempting this kind of work, making the use of a specialist for installing bird deterrents crucial for effectiveness and safety. Professionals have the necessary equipment and experience to install deterrents correctly, which prevents accidents and guarantees durability. Asbestos Roof Cleaning
The fireproof qualities of asbestos, a naturally occurring mineral, led to its extensive use in construction projects. However, this once-revered material now carries a hidden threat: inhaling asbestos is incredibly harmful. Asbestosis, mesothelioma and lung cancer are just some of the severe health issues linked to inhaling asbestos fibres.
If you have a roof made from asbestos on your property, it's important to manage it safely. The do-it-yourself cleaning of an asbestos roof is strictly discouraged, because it can be exceptionally dangerous. The seemingly simple act of pressure washing an asbestos roof can be incredibly risky, as it can release asbestos fibres that pose a serious health threat.

Luckily, safer alternatives exist for managing an asbestos roof:
- Leave it Undisturbed: If an asbestos roof is intact and not creating any issues, leaving it alone is normally the safest plan of action. Regularly monitor the roof for signs of wear and tear.
- Softwashing: Biocide solution, applied at low pressure, fights algae, moss and other organic growth on the roof with this approach. By reducing the disruption of asbestos fibres, this method offers a safer solution. Softwashing an asbestos roof requires a skilled professional. Their expertise and equipment ensure the job is done safely.
- Encapsulation: An important aspect of roof management: encapsulation. This method involves the application of a sealant that binds the fibres together, preventing them from becoming airborne. This deals with asbestos concerns for the long haul, but professional application and ongoing maintenance are essential.
- Asbestos Roof Replacement: Extensive roof damage or major refurbishments could necessitate the complete replacement of your roof. Due to the challenges involved, asbestos roof replacement is a job exclusively for registered asbestos removal contractors.
- Vegetation Control: Lichen, moss, algae, and other organic invaders trapping moisture could potentially accelerate the wear and tear on asbestos. A skilled professional can safely remove this growth using processes that minimise the chance of disturbing the dangerous fibres.
While asbestos roofs present complex issues in relation to maintenance and cleaning, placing safety first and foremost and following best practices can minimise the associated risks of exposure to asbestos. Whether performing routine cleaning or addressing maintenance issues, it's important to approach asbestos roof management with caution and awareness of possible hazards. Roof Inspections
Regular roof inspections are crucial for home maintenance. Over time, roofs can develop problems like cracked slates, clogged gutters, or loose tiles, which can escalate into more significant issues if neglected. Regular inspections help identify these problems early, preventing expensive repairs in the future.

A preliminary roof inspection involves identifying apparent signs of damage, including missing tiles or moss buildup. It's crucial to examine the flashing around skylights and chimneys for any gaps that could allow water to penetrate. If you notice any issues, it's recommended to address them immediately to avoid more severe damage.
Generally, conducting roof inspections twice yearly is adequate to ensure it remains in good shape, especially following harsh weather like heavy rainfall or high winds. You don't have to physically get onto the roof; many problems can be detected from the ground using binoculars. Nonetheless, if you feel uncertain, it's wise to enlist the help of a professional.
Professional roof inspectors possess the necessary tools and expertise to conduct thorough inspections of every part of your roof. They can safely access the roof and identify hidden problems that are difficult to spot.
